Abstract:Uvod učbenika se posveča temeljnim pojmom, ki so potrebni za razumevanje področja logistike, in aktualnim logističnim izzivom. Skozi nadaljevanje so predstavljene bistvene sestavine logističnega sistema, njegove funkcije in pomen logistike za delovanje družbe. Poseben poudarek je namenjen logistiki v poslovnih procesih, povezanih z nabavo, proizvodnjo, prodajo in poprodajnimi ter razbremenilnimi vidiki. Opisani in razloženi so vidiki upravljanja logističnih procesov, pri čemer je poseben poudarek na oskrbovalnih verigah in mestni logistiki. Zadnji del učbenika je namenjen prihodnjemu razvoju logistike, pri čemer so podrobneje opisani procesi fizičnega interneta. Na koncu vsakega poglavja so zastavljena vprašanja, ki spodbujajo kritični razmislek z željo, da študentje raziskujejo področje logistike preko mej tega učbenika.

Title:Logistics for Traffic and Transportation Engineers
Abstract:The introduction of the textbook is dedicated to the basic concepts necessary for understanding the field of logistics and the current logistical challenges. The rest of the textbook presents the main components of the logistics system, its functions and the importance of logistics for the functioning of society. Particular attention is given to logistics in business processes related to procurement, production, sales, and after-sales as well as aspects of reverse logistics. The aspects of managing logistics processes are described and explained, with a particular focus on supply chains and urban logistics. The last part of the textbook is dedicated to the future development of logistics, with a detailed description of the processes of the physical Internet. Questions are posed at the end of each chapter to stimulate critical thinking and encourage students to explore the field of logistics beyond the boundaries of this textbook.
